A crucial day at Old Trafford, but not for Burnley. Ruben Amorim and Manchester United have all the pressure in the world on them to start winning football matches.
After their humiliation at Blundell Park the United manager cast doubt on his future – as if more of that was needed – with his comment that “something has to change” but “not 22 players”.
He has since given reassurances, saying he remains “focused” for the trip to Burnley, but his side now need to do the job on the pitch.
Expect Burnley to make that very difficult for them. United have not exactly blown newly promoted teams away in their most recent history.
There’s uncertainty all over the pitch, including between the sticks. All Scott Parker’s side need is an early goal to give themselves a huge chance of walking away from the Theatre of Dreams with all three points in their pocket.
Team News
Other than Lisandro Martinez and Noussair Mazraoui, both of whom remain on the sidelines due to injury, Amorim has his full squad at his disposal.
He has had selection issues recently, benching £74m signing Benjamin Sesko for two straight games, giving no minutes to youngster Kobbie Mainoo, and selecting goalkeeper Altay Bayindir ahead of Andre Onana.
The Grimsby affair has justified Bayindir’s selection in the Premier League so far, even if he has been deeply vulnerable to corners, so expect Amorim to give him the nod once again. A start for Sesko is likely, with Mason Mount possibly dropping to the bench.
Jordan Beyer, Connor Roberts, Manuel Benson and Zeki Amdouni are unavailable for the Clarets but summer signing Kyle Walker will be looking to help his side thrive against a familiar foe.
